SF Chronicle reviews El Sombrero

April 21st, 2008 by Tom Negrino · No Comments

The San Francisco Chronicle’s Jon BonnĂ© reviews our gem just south of the Plaza, El Sombrero, and comes to the same conclusion most Healdsburgers have: good food at great prices. The Hat is a welcome, authentic, friendly respite from the fancy shops and tasting rooms that ring the Plaza.

City Council to take public comments on Saggio Hills EIR on April 16

April 12th, 2008 by Tom Negrino · No Comments

Via the Healdsburg Town Meeting blog:
The Healdsburg City Council will hold a public hearing at 7:00 PM on Wednesday April 16 to receive public comments on the Saggio Hills Final EIR. The Council is not expected to take action on the EIR at this time.

Zzzzzaaaaappppp!

April 10th, 2008 by Tom Negrino · No Comments

The City of Healdsburg will soon be putting a little extra zap in our electric bills. According to a recent letter from the City, electric rates will be rising from 15% to 30%, depending on the kind of customer. This will be the first increase since July 2001.
